Transaction ef45e7d0c896aa218dce0f1ec148c0cd668f8ca1f943e861f2b5a16e83815879

3 Input
1 Outputs
  • ef45e7d0c896aa218dce0f1ec148c0cd668f8ca1f943e861f2b5a16e83815879:0
  • value  24969640
    address  325SXGutT5K2M5HxzUHc6oCfjemVCWWjD7